Zverev incredibly rude replying to his interviewer in Rome: ““It’s your job thinking about stupid questions”
Alexander Zverev stirred debate at the Internazionali BNL d’Italia in Rome after offering a sharp response to a journalist’s question during a post-match press conference. When asked something he considered trivial, the German star shot back: “It’s your job thinking about stupid questions.”
The remark quickly made headlines, dividing opinion. While some sympathized with Zverev’s post-match intensity, others criticized the world No. 2 for his dismissive tone, emphasizing the importance of respectful communication in public forums.
Zverev’s 2025 Season So Far
Currently ranked No. 2 in the world—a career high—Zverev holds a 22–8 win-loss record this season, split evenly between hard and clay courts (11–4 on each surface). His standout performances include:
- 🏆 Winner – Munich Open
- 🥈 Finalist – Australian Open
- ⬛ Quarterfinals – Buenos Aires, Rio de Janeiro
In Rome, Zverev breezed past world No. 60 Camilo Ugo Carabelli with a dominant 6–2, 6–1 victory. He’s now set to face world No. 154 Vilius Gaubas in the third round—a first-time meeting between the two.
Zverev has amassed 25 career titles: 8 on hard courts, 9 on clay, and 8 indoors. He’s scheduled to next appear at the French Open, beginning May 25.
